A town synonymous with sherry, dancing horses and motorsports, Jerez de la Frontera also features the typical Andalusian traits of gorgeous sunshine, elaborately painted tiles and rhythmic flamenco.
The latter was reportedly born here and the town is home to the Andalusian Centre of Flamenco. Nearby is the ‘bodega’ of Harveys, one sherry brand offering wine cellar tours. Others include Pedro Domecq – the oldest – and Tio Pepe, whose fame stretches worldwide.
Horse statues are found all over town and a park houses the Royal Andalusian School of Equestrian Art, a dressage riding school offering public performances. The annual Jerez Horse Fair is an even more spectacular event that takes over the whole town. The town also teems with bike enthusiasts during the Spanish Moto GP, on a circuit which also hosts pre-season F1 testing.
Other sights include Jerez Alcázar, an 11th-century Moorish castle, and the multi-faceted cathedral which is beautifully lit at night. Plaza del Mercado has the archaeology museum and part of the city walls surround the historic centre. The Hammam Andalusí offers a wonderful Arab baths experience, and the Cartuja monastery provides more soul food.

The apartment was in the best location off one of the very popular squares where all the tour guides meet. There are so many bars/restaurants/cafes around here, it was hard to choose from but they were all good. The car parking was easy and close to walk to. However, it is best to park the car and walk around Jerez de la Frontera which is very easy and the best way to see and experience everything. Jerez is famous for its Andalusian horses and the Show is amazing and worth seeing. Flamenco is everywhere and again, try and see this in a bar or two while you have a tapas. It is also famous for its sherry growing and a tour around one of the sherry places is a must. However, check the reviews before you book a tour as not all are good value. On top of all the historic and beautiful buildings, there is a lot in Jerez to keep you interested and active.
I would avoid the Tio Pepe sherry tour as we felt this was a real scam. A silly carnival tractor that took you very slowly around the owner's garden followed by a tour that, depending on the tour guide, could have been so much more interesting but mostly concentrated on advertising Tio Pepe and their brands around the world. The tasting at the end was appalling - no tasting notes or explanations of the wines. Just all put on your table at once with a few nuts/ham/cheese and left.
